Patio Hardscaping in Fairfield County, CT
Patio hardscaping services involve designing, installing, and enhancing outdoor living areas with durable, attractive materials such as stone, pavers, concrete, and brick. These projects typically include creating functional patios for dining and entertaining, as well as features like walkways, steps, fire pits, and seating areas. Homeowners considering patio hardscaping often want to understand the types of materials available, the design options that complement their property, and the durability of different choices to ensure a long-lasting outdoor space.
Before requesting patio hardscaping services,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the desired area, the existing landscape, and how the new features will integrate with other outdoor elements. It’s also helpful to think about maintenance requirements, drainage considerations, and the overall aesthetic they wish to achieve. Clear communication about these aspects can help in planning a functional and visually appealing outdoor space tailored to individual preferences.

Common Patio Hardscaping Jobs
Patio installation - creates functional outdoor living spaces for relaxing and entertaining.
Stone paving - enhances the durability and aesthetic appeal of outdoor patios.
Concrete patios - provides a low-maintenance surface for outdoor gatherings.
Retaining walls - helps define levels and prevent soil erosion around patios.
Walkway construction - improves access and connectivity within outdoor spaces.
Outdoor flooring - offers a variety of materials to suit different style preferences.
Patio Hardscaping Questions
What types of materials are used in patio hardscaping? Common materials include natural stone, concrete pavers, brick, and flagstone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
Can patio hardscaping improve outdoor functionality? Yes, it creates defined spaces for seating, dining, and entertainment, making outdoor areas more usable and attractive.
Is patio hardscaping suitable for small or large yards? It can be customized to fit any yard size, enhancing both compact and expansive outdoor spaces.
What maintenance is needed for hardscaped patios? Regular cleaning and occasional sealing help maintain appearance and prevent damage over time.
